Defence nod must for national events

All national events held with public participation in any part of the country should obtain the permission of the Defence, Public Security Law and Order, the Media Centre for National Security said yesterday.

The Government requests the people to limit the celebrations involving participation by the people, the release said. The release: "The Government has reached a decisive stage in the struggle to eradicate terrorism and usher in peace.

It is clear that the LTTE terrorists in their desperation will take every possible effort to destabilise the other areas in the country

and endanger the civilian life through terrorist activities. It is the paramount duty and responsibility of the President and the Government to ensure the security of the people of Sri Lanka and are bound to take effective action to realize the objective. In view of this all national events held with the participation of the people in any part of the country should obtain the permission of the Ministry of Defence, Public Security, Law and Order.

The Government requests the people to limit the celebrations involving participation by the people at this juncture.

The Government emphasizes that all events to be held to celebrate the Sinhala-Hindu New Year should have the permission of the relevant security authorities to ensure the safety of the people."
